Alberta has tabled Bill 1 to reduce school fees for families

Mar 3 2017, 8:47 am

The Government of Alberta has proposed a bill to help reduce school fees for Albertans.

If the bill is passed, parents will no longer have to pay school fees for instructional supplies or materials, or for eligible students taking the bus to their designated schools.

Costing Albertans $50 million each year, fees for supplies and busses account for approximately 25 per cent of the total fees charged to parents.

If proclaimed, Bill 1 will result in amendments to the School Act, as well as the creation of a new school fees regulation before the start of the 2017/18 school year.

Before the regulation is established, a clear definition for instructional supplies or materials will need to be set and could include

  • textbooks
  • workbooks
  • photocopying
  • printing or paper supplies
